Brie and Walnut Salad

Recipe from Savory Bites.

Ingredients
Spring mix leaves
1 Granny Smith Apple
Handful of walnuts
Chunk of Brie (use with caution)
Dried apricots, pineapple (cranberries also would work!)
Grilled chicken or roast pork

Dressing Ingredients
Juice of half an orange
4 tablespoons olive oil
4 tablespoons balsamic vinegar
1 tsp honey

Directions
Cut the apple in half and get rid of the seeds. Then slice the apple again, into quarters. Using a sharp knife, carefully slice the apple so that you get thin slices (quarter-inch thick). After, take the chunk of brie and cut it into small cubes. Slice up any other dried fruit that’s also too big.

In a large bowl, throw everything but the protein together and toss until combined. In a small cup, whisk together the balsamic vinegar and olive oil. It’s going to take some time because they naturally tend to separate. When thoroughly mixed, add in the orange juice and the honey.

Combine the dressing with the salad, add the protein, and you’re done!
